Chef Reuben Dhanawade brings his global palette to the everyday dish with a soulful authenticity.  Born in Mumbai, India, he honed his craft in Delaware leading to pop-ups across the north east, staging under Chef Alex Stupak at Empellon Cocina in New York City, and working under celebrity Chef Maneet Chauhan in Nashville, TN.

Chopped Champion of Food Network's "Chopped" (Season 52, Episode 8), Chef Reuben has been making appearances across the media through various platforms.  He was a guest host for Barry Enderwick’s “Sandwiches of History” series, has done several brand partnerships for social media campaigns.  His most recent television victory was on Food Network's "Supermarket Stakeout", which aired in May of 2024.

In addition to his work in front of the camera, Chef Reuben has been the driving force behind several other media projects.  In 2020 he launched “Penne For Your Thoughts”, a YouTube cooking series that he filmed, edited and produced during lockdown.  This opened the doors to two seasons of his public access television show “Reuben’s Indian Kitchen”, which reached millions across the state of Delaware.  Beyond the culinary world, Reuben and one of his childhood best friends, Adam Cooke, have received press acclaim for their podcast “Guys Who Cry”, which focuses on men’s mental health.

Chef Reuben currently works as Chef de Cuisine at Local Eat Drink Celebrate in Pawleys Island, SC, where he creates exciting daily specials and collaborates on monthly wine dinners.
